Mastery Connect Portals Open!

We are ahead of schedule and ready to open the parent and student portals for Mastery Connect before the first semester ends on January 12th! Students should be bringing home login information by Friday Dec. 15th. If you would like it sooner, please feel free to email Ms. Kacee. kweaver@mariamontessoriacademy.org

Some important information is below. Please reach out to Ms. Kacee if you have login problems or questions specific to the Mastery Learning Philosophy. If you have questions specific to your students progress in a class please contact that teacher first.

 

Mastery Connect is not an assignment tracker. It is a tool that measures where the student is in the progress towards mastery within the required standards of each class.

 

In a mastery learning system the learning is more important than any one specific assignment.

MMA – Preparing Students for College and Career!

Graduation Requirements

Did you know that students who attend MMA through 9th grade often enter high school with more graduation credits than students at the area traditional schools? Some of our graduating 9th graders have entered with 12 credits towards the required 27, whereas their peers from neighboring schools enter with 7 credits. This means that students that attend MMA for junior high have more time to complete Concurrent Enrollment (CE), Advanced Placement (AP) or work study before they graduate 12th grade!

 

We are able to do this because we offer the following electives for 9th graders in addition to their regularly required 9th grade courses.

  • Business and Marketing
  • Fit For Life
  • Art II
  • Biology
  • Advanced Erdkinder (Natural Resource Science)

 

Our students learn as much as (or more than) they would at neighborhood schools as measured by the same standards!

 

The Biology offering is a fantastic gateway for students. Once this course has been completed students are free to move into the following science courses

  • Biology: Agricultural Science and Technology
  • AP Biology
  • Medical Anatomy and Physiology
  • Animal Science
  • Medical Forensics

Teen Entrepreneurs!

Ms. Lisa’s Business and Marketing classes are working on a project where students can design and sell their own t-shirts in order to learn about target markets, consumer motivation and marketing essentials. Students in this class have an opportunity to have their t-shirt approved by the administration to be sold as a “school spirit” shirt. All proceeds go to the student designers.
